Wrought iron and structural steel each carry different properties that make them better suited for specific gate applications in the Laguna Niguel market. Wrought iron has a fibrous grain structure that makes it more ductile and easier to forge into scrollwork and decorative curves without cracking under the hammer. Steel, particularly A36 or tube steel, offers greater tensile strength per cross-section and is generally the preferred material for large automated driveway gates that cycle dozens of times per day.
Commercial properties with high-traffic automated entrances almost always benefit from steel frame construction, while estate gates with heavy decorative elements often call for a wrought iron combination build. We advise every client on the right material choice based on gate size, automation requirements, and the level of decorative detail requested.
A properly applied finish is what separates a gate that looks great for two years from one that holds up for twenty in a coastal environment like Laguna Niguel, CA and Rancho Santa Margarita, CA. We apply electrostatic powder coat as our primary finish, which bonds to the metal surface at the molecular level and creates a layer far more resistant to chipping, fading, and salt air than spray paint.
For clients who want a more traditional appearance, we also offer oil-based rust-inhibiting primer systems topped with exterior enamel in any custom color. Patina and blacksmith-style finishes are available for hand-forged wrought iron work and give estate gates an aged, hand-worked aesthetic that pairs well with Mediterranean and Spanish Colonial architecture common in Laguna Niguel. Every weld on every gate we build in Laguna Niguel gets ground, dressed, and inspected before the gate moves into the finishing stage of production. We use MIG and TIG welding depending on the joint type and material thickness, with TIG reserved for visible decorative joints where a clean, smooth bead matters visually.
Structural joints at hinge points and frame corners receive full-penetration welds, which are ground flush and inspected for porosity or cold-lap defects before the gate leaves our shop. A gate built for an automated opener system needs to handle lateral stress from the actuator arm on every cycle, and our weld standards account for that specific load pattern on commercial builds.
